PAK Vs ENG T20 World Cup: England became the champions of the ICC T20 World Cup on Sunday i.e. November 13. England won this trophy for the second time by defeating Pakistan by five wickets.

Ben Stokes scored an unbeaten half-century after Sam Curran's brilliant performance gave the team victory. The bowlers restricted Pakistan to a low of 137 runs.

England has now become the first team to hold the 50-over World Cup and T20 World Cup titles simultaneously. 12 years ago, Paul Collingwood's team defeated Australia to win the first ICC title for England in 2010.

Pakistan needed a great bowling performance to stay in the match. They did so to some extent, but the goal was very small.

In the very first over, Shaheen Shah Afridi bowled England's semi-final star Alex Hales with a score of one. Captain Jos Buttler opened fire with the bat and England.

Phil Salt hits two fours, but he was dismissed by Haris Rauf. He gave a simple catch to Iftikhar at mid-wicket. Stokes and Brooke scored a total of 80 runs. But Shadab Khan dismissed Brooke for 20 in his last over and England was on 84/4.

PAK Vs ENG T20 World Cup: Shaheen Afridi injured in the middle of the match

A major upset happened when Pakistan's leading fast bowler Shaheen Afridi was injured after bowling the first ball of the 16th over and had to walk off the field.

To end the over, part-time off-spinner Iftikhar was given the ball and he almost got Ben Stokes out, but Babar Azam could not reach the ball at long off.

Stokes hit a four and a six off the last two balls and brought the equation down to the need of 28 runs off 24 balls. England won this match in 19 overs. Sam Curran became Player of the Match and Player of the Series.
